General description

Name: SpeciesBathymetry
Submitted by: AldoGangemi
Also Known As:
Intent: to represent species together with their typical environment in terms of bathymetric range and water area

Consequences: The pattern allows to represent species with a typical bathymetric range and a typical water area where the exemplars (from an AquaticResource) can be found. However, there is no direct relation between the bathymetric range and the water area; in principle, it is possible that there are no places in the water area that provide the conditions for that bathymetric range.

In order to represent a condition on the bathymetric range to be realized in the water area, the situation pattern should be reused and specialized, as in the speciesconditions.owl pattern.

Scenarios: give me the species found below 200 metres for water area '24'

Elements

The SpeciesBathymetry Content OP locally defines the following ontology elements:

Class BathymetricRange (owl:Class) This class contains the set of bathymetric ranges. Bathymetry is numeric depth information about the ranges in which an aquatic species is found.

It can be mapped to fi:Bathymetry.
